Entanglement-assisted weak value amplification.
Large weak values have been used to amplify the sensitivity of a linear response signal for detecting changes in a small parameter, which has also enabled a simple method for precise parameter estimation. متن کاملStatistical Hypothesis Testing and Private Information∗
This paper provides a rationalization for using classical one-sided hypothesis tests for approving innovations, such as new drugs or treatment programs. I consider statistical testing as a strategy of the regulator in a game against informed proponents who can profit from the regulator’s acceptance decision even for ineffective innovations. متن کاملStatistical significance and statistical power in hypothesis testing.
Experimental design requires estimation of the sample size required to produce a meaningful conclusion. Often, experimental results are performed with sample sizes which are inappropriate to adequately support the conclusions made.
